Aaron Janik Los Angeles, California

Trumpeter Aaron Janik is fluent in all genres. He performs with artists like Faith Evans, Dwele, Earth, Wind, & Fire, Snoop Dogg, Lil Kim, Charlie Wilson, The Yellowjackets, Patrice Rushen, Jessie J, Robin Eubanks, Bob Mintzer, and Johnnie Mandel. Aaron is also the co-founder of HornFX, a community designed for wind instrumentalists to share information on pedal use. Check out www.horn-fx.com! ... more
